Internal memo — touring props logistics. The stage props for the Lanternfell Theatre Company's autumn tour (two crated set pieces, one trunk of hand props, and the mechanical raven) ship out Monday from our Osprey Row storage unit. Each crate is inventoried and sealed; the packing lists are taped inside the lids, not outside, at the company's request. The mechanical raven is fragile and travels in the padded trunk only. Please confirm insurance cover before release. The courier hand-over instruction appears below.

courier memo of bawef-kaguf: the briion quenox courier leaves the tamdor aldius joreth belion julir joreth wenix pelath ledger at gate 7145 under passcode 571533

All agents compress telemetry batches with our Squashlet codec prior to upload; the collector transparently decompresses on ingest. Most compression alerts trace back to agents running mismatched codec versions, which inflate payload sizes and trip the bandwidth monitor. Check the codec version histogram first, then roll agents forward if needed. The full compression spec, version matrix, and troubleshooting steps live on this internal page.

operations page: https://confluence.lumicsys.internal/projects/display/projects/display

Ticket #FD-certified — Front desk visitor flow, Asheline House

Reception staff: please ensure every visitor signs the digital register, receives a lanyard, and is escorted by their host before passing the barriers. Unattended visitors should be returned to the lobby seating. Lanyards must be collected at sign-out. To release the barrier for escorted visitors, use the desk pass code below.

badge for tajeg-kagap: bdg-EWZTJN-83588199